Job summary

Howmet is seeking a skilled Robotics Programmer to support manufacturing robotic finishing and related automated equipment. You will review manuals and schematics, understand robot inputs/outputs, and contribute to documenting automation processes across the lifecycle.

The role requires an associate degree and technical training, with preference for 3–5 years of related experience and experience in robot programming (Yaskawa/Motoman or Fanuc) and PLCs.

Qualifications

  • Associate degree and technical training.
  • Must be legally authorized to work in the United States; visa sponsorship is not available.
  • Access to export-controlled items; employment offers conditioned upon ability to obtain access.
  • Understanding of robotic arms, controllers, end-of-arm tools, electrical circuits, mechanical equipment, pneumatics, hydraulics, and programming of controllers and robots.
  • Prefer 3–5 years of related experience; training in Yaskawa/Motoman or Fanuc robots; PLC programming and wiring experience.

Responsibilities

  • Provides manufacturing support of robotic finishing and robotics equipment.
  • Review manuals, blueprints, and schematics to determine tasks; understand robot inputs/outputs and binary systems.
  • Maintains and improves reliability and productivity of robotic equipment.
  • Programs and documents code for manufacturing robots.
  • Acts as SPA for robotic equipment and process operations.
  • Documentation of automation processes throughout lifecycle.
  • Participate in quality audits pertaining to Automation.
